{"product_id":"literature-film-reader","title":"Literature\/Film Reader","description":"\u003cp\u003eFrom examinations of Francis Ford Coppola's \u003ci\u003eApocalypse Now\u003c\/i\u003e to Alfred Hitchcock's \u003ci\u003eVertigo\u003c\/i\u003e, \u003ci\u003eThe Literature Film Reader: Issues of Adaptation\u003c\/i\u003e covers a wide range of films adapted from other sources. The first section presents essays on the hows and whys of adaptation studies, and subsequent sections highlight films adapted from a variety of sources, including classic and popular literature, drama, biography, and memoir. The last section offers a new departure for adaptation studies, suggesting that films about history—often a separate category of film study—can be seen as adaptations of records of the past. The anthology concludes with speculations about the future of adaptation studies.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eSeveral essays provide detailed analyses of films, in some cases discussing more than one adaptation of a literary or dramatic source, such as \u003ci\u003eThe Manchurian Candidate\u003c\/i\u003e, \u003ci\u003eThe Quiet American\u003c\/i\u003e, and \u003ci\u003eRomeo and Juliet\u003c\/i\u003e. Other works examined include \u003ci\u003eMoby Dick\u003c\/i\u003e, \u003ci\u003eThe House of Mirth\u003c\/i\u003e, \u003ci\u003eDracula\u003c\/i\u003e, and \u003ci\u003eStarship Troopers\u003c\/i\u003e, demonstrating the breadth of material considered for this anthology.\u003cbr\u003e\u003cbr\u003eAlthough many of the essays appeared in \u003ci\u003eLiterature\/Film Quarterly\u003c\/i\u003e, more than half are original contributions. Chosen for their readability, these essays avoid theoretical jargon as much as possible. For this reason alone, this collection should be of interest to not only cinema scholars but to anyone interested in films and their source material. Ultimately, \u003ci\u003eThe Literature Film Reader: Issues of Adaptation\u003c\/i\u003e provides an excellent overview of this critical aspect of film studies.\u003c\/p\u003e","brand":"Scarecrow Press","offers":[{"title":"Default Title","offer_id":54239570559320,"sku":"9780810859494","price":87.99,"currency_code":"EUR","in_stock":true}],"thumbnail_url":"\/\/cdn.shopify.com\/s\/files\/1\/0278\/1295\/4195\/files\/9780810859494_d148f3d7-ece3-4dc5-a9e6-542672a0619b.jpg?v=1769719545","url":"https:\/\/agendabookshop.com\/products\/literature-film-reader","provider":"Agenda Bookshop","version":"1.0","type":"link"}
